UPDATE: The CSU Rams suffered a shocking first loss of the season, falling to the Denver Pioneers, 83-81, in a nail-biting finish at Moby Arena on November 10, 2023. A missed buzzer-beater from Josh Pascarelli left the Rams devastated, despite a valiant effort to steal victory at the last moment.
The Rams, now 4-1, struggled significantly from the free-throw line, shooting only 79.5%, and from beyond the arc at 44.4%. After trailing 41-33 at halftime, they fought back with a furious 12-2 run to tie the game early in the second half. However, the Pioneers quickly regained control, leading by as many as five points down the stretch.
With less than a minute remaining, the Rams cut the deficit to just one point, 80-79, following a pair of crucial free throws by Carey Booth. A golden opportunity to take the lead slipped away when Jevin Muniz missed a layup after a pivotal block by Booth. The back-and-forth battle continued until Denver held an 83-81 lead with only 2.3 seconds left on the clock.
In a dramatic finale, Pascarelli’s last-second shot from beyond the arc missed its mark, sealing the Rams’ fate. The emotional impact of this loss is palpable among fans and players alike, as it marks a tough start to the season.
Leading the Rams, Kyle Jorgensen scored a career-high 29 points, while Booth contributed 18 points and 5 rebounds. The team initially had a strong start, building a 19-11 lead, but could not maintain momentum as Denver’s Carson Johnson hit a buzzer-beating three-pointer, pushing the Pioneers ahead at halftime.
